Oliech, who was unveiled as the brand ambassador for the Pamoja CHAN 2024 campaign on Friday, said the tournament offers a chance to unite the country through football and showcase local talent on a continental stage.
“The fans are the ones who will motivate the players. If they turn up in numbers, they’ll push the team. Without them, the players will be demoralized.”
He urged supporters to set aside political differences and club rivalries for the sake of national pride.
“This is our team, let's come together and support it as one.”
Oliech also encouraged the young players in the squad to treat CHAN as a vital stepping stone in their careers and a platform they should utilize well.
Harambee Stars are pooled in Group A alongside Morocco, Angola, DRC Congo and Zambia.
Benni McCarthy boys will kick off their CHAN campaign by locking horns with two-time champions DRC Congo before facing off with Angola later on.
Pundits have labeled Group A as the group of death and it will be an uphill task for Harambee Stars.
